Iranian military personnel have reportedly seized a vessel described as a "floating armoury" in the Gulf of Oman, according to multiple reports. The incident adds to rising tensions in the strategic waterway, with potential implications for maritime security, shipping insurance costs, and regional stability.

Reports emerging in recent days indicate that Iranian forces have intercepted and taken control of a ship operating in the Gulf of Oman that was being used as a "floating armoury" — a vessel typically employed by maritime security firms to store and supply weapons for escort missions. The exact circumstances of the seizure remain unclear, but the incident highlights the growing risks for commercial shipping in one of the world's most critical oil transit chokepoints.
The Gulf of Oman connects the Persian Gulf to the Arabian Sea and is a key corridor for crude oil tankers and liquefied natural gas carriers. Any disruption to traffic through this lane could have ripple effects on global energy markets and supply chains. The reported seizure also raises questions about the legal status of floating armouries, which operate in a regulatory grey area under international maritime law.
Details about the vessel's flag, ownership, or the specific weapons it carried have not been confirmed. However, the incident is expected to draw scrutiny from naval forces in the region, including those from the United States and allied nations patrolling the area.

Key Highlights
- The seizure occurred in the Gulf of Oman, a waterway that sees significant oil tanker traffic and is a vital link for global energy supplies.
- Floating armouries are specialized ships used by private maritime security companies to store firearms and ammunition for protecting vessels from piracy threats.
- The incident could prompt shipping firms to reassess risk exposure in the region, potentially leading to higher insurance premiums for vessels transiting nearby waters.
- Regional tensions have been elevated in recent months, and this seizure may further complicate diplomatic and military postures in the Middle East.
- No injuries or casualties have been reported in connection with the seizure, according to available information.

Expert Insights
Geopolitical analysts suggest that the seizure of a floating armoury could heighten concerns over freedom of navigation in the Gulf of Oman, an area already subject to periodic incidents involving naval forces. While the direct impact on commodity prices remains uncertain, such events tend to increase risk premiums for shipping routes in the region.
Maritime security experts note that floating armouries occupy a sensitive position in international waters, as they are often not subject to clear flag-state jurisdiction. This ambiguity could make them a target for state or non-state actors seeking to assert control or disrupt private security operations.
From an investment perspective, the incident may lead to a short-term reassessment of geopolitical risk among energy traders, though actual disruptions to oil flows have not materialized. Insurance underwriters are likely to review coverage terms for Gulf routes, and shipping companies could face higher operational costs if the situation escalates. The full implications will depend on Iran's stated intentions and the response from other regional and international actors.
